The Leupold RX-5000 TBR/W sits at the top of Leupold’s handheld rangefinder line for a reason. Its 5,000-yard ranging capability isn’t designed for trigger pulls at extreme distance — it’s built for terrain comprehension, navigation, and ballistic decision-making in open country.
Using Leupold’s DNA laser engine, the RX-5000 can range trees and deer-sized targets at distances far beyond conventional hunting needs. What elevates it beyond other rangefinders is how that information is used. Through integration with the Leupold Control App, the unit allows users to drop location pins directly onto digital maps (including platforms like onX), tying real-world ranging data to spatial awareness and movement planning.
Ballistically, the RX-5000 retains True Ballistic Range / Wind (TBR/W) functionality, converting line-of-sight distance into corrected shooting solutions based on angle, gravity, and projectile behavior. Rifle shooters receive corrected distances and wind-aware outputs, while archers benefit from Bow Mode with Archer’s Advantage, extending reliable angle-corrected solutions well beyond traditional tree-stand distances.
Long Range (LONG) Mode shifts the tool’s role entirely — prioritizing maximum ranging performance for reconnaissance, ridge-to-ridge navigation, and approach planning rather than shot execution. Combined with a bright red OLED display, selectable reticles, and weather-sealed housing, the RX-5000 becomes less of a shooting accessory and more of a field intelligence instrument.

Specifications
-
Manufacturer: Leupold
-
Model: RX-5000 TBR/W
-
Optics Type: Laser Rangefinder Monocular
-
Magnification: 8×
-
Objective Lens: 22 mm
-
Field of View: 315 ft @ 100 yds
-
Display: Red OLED
-
Max Range: 5,000 yds
-
Ballistic Functions:
-
Line of Sight (LOS)
-
True Ballistic Range / Wind (TBR/W)
-
Long Range (LONG) Mode
-
Last Target Mode
-
-
Archery Functions:
-
Bow Mode
-
Archer’s Advantage
-
TRIG function
-
-
App Support: Leupold Control App (location pinning)
-
Reticles: Selectable (3)
-
Battery: CR123
-
Weatherproofing: Waterproof & Fogproof
-
Shockproof: Yes
-
Weight: 7.9 oz
-
Length: 4.4″
-
Finish: Matte
-
Color: Black / Gray
-
Country of Origin: China
-
Condition: New
-
Warranty: Manufacturer 2-Year
